What is Komatsu PC200LC-8M0 Fault Code L03CA451?
Fault Code L03CA451 indicates a communication error between the machine's Engine Control Module (ECM) and the Hydraulic Control Module (HCM) on the Komatsu PC200LC-8M0 excavator. This code specifically signals that the CAN bus communication network has detected an abnormal or interrupted data transmission between these critical control systems.
The CAN (Controller Area Network) bus is the digital backbone that allows the ECM and HCM to share real-time operational data. When this communication fails, the excavator cannot properly coordinate engine power output with hydraulic demand, potentially causing reduced performance or system shutdowns. For the PC200LC-8M0's advanced KOMTRAX monitoring system, maintaining reliable CAN bus communication is essential for optimal fuel efficiency and responsive hydraulic control.
Common Symptoms
Operators experiencing fault code L03CA451 may notice:
- Warning lamp illumination on the instrument cluster, often accompanied by a wrench or diagnostic icon
- Reduced engine power (derate mode) where the machine limits RPM to protect systems during communication faults
- Sluggish or unresponsive hydraulic functions, particularly when switching between operations
- Intermittent gauge failures including erratic fuel level, temperature, or hour meter readings
- Engine starting normally but experiencing operational restrictions or unexpected shutdowns during work
Potential Causes
The most common technical causes for L03CA451 in used PC200LC-8M0 excavators include:
- Corroded or damaged CAN bus connectors at the ECM or HCM connection points (common failure area behind the operator cab)
- Frayed wiring harness where the main harness runs along the right side chassis frame, subject to vibration and abrasion
- Faulty termination resistors on the CAN bus network (typically 120-ohm resistors at each network endpoint)
- Water intrusion into harness connectors, particularly on machines with compromised cab floor seals
- ECM or HCM software corruption or module failure due to voltage spikes or age-related component degradation
- Aftermarket accessory installations that improperly tap into the CAN network
How to Troubleshoot and Fix Code L03CA451
Step 1: Visual Inspection and Connector Check Begin by inspecting the main wiring harness from the ECM (located under the right side cover) to the HCM (mounted near the hydraulic pumps). Look for obvious damage, worn insulation, or pinch points. Disconnect and examine all CAN bus connectors for corrosion, bent pins, or moisture. Clean contacts with electrical contact cleaner and apply dielectric grease before reconnecting.
Step 2: CAN Bus Network Testing Using a digital multimeter, measure resistance between CAN-High and CAN-Low terminals at the ECM connector with all modules disconnected. You should read approximately 60 ohms (two 120-ohm termination resistors in parallel). Readings significantly higher indicate open circuits or missing terminators; lower readings suggest short circuits or additional unwanted resistances.
Step 3: Communication Testing with Diagnostic Software Connect Komatsu KTEC diagnostic software or compatible J1939 scan tool to verify active communication. Monitor live data streams from both ECM and HCM. If one module communicates while the other doesn't, focus troubleshooting on the non-communicating module's harness and power supply. Check for proper supply voltage (typically 24V) and ground integrity at both modules.
Step 4: Address Used Equipment Specific Issues For used excavators, pay special attention to harness routing where previous repairs may have created new rub points. Check the harness grommet where wiring enters the cab—deterioration here allows water infiltration. Inspect for aftermarket installations like GPS or telematics devices that may have been improperly spliced into CAN wiring.
